我有一个像这样的矢量:
> good.genes
A B C D E
FALSE FALSE FALSE TRUE FALSE
Run Code Online (Sandbox Code Playgroud)
我想让它反过来,这将是:
A B C D E
TRUE TRUE TRUE FALSE TRUE
Run Code Online (Sandbox Code Playgroud)
有人会帮我在R中进行这种转换吗?
我有一个非常大的矩阵,我知道它们的一些副本是重复的.所以我只想找到那些重复的colnames并从列中删除重复.我试过duplicate(),但它删除了重复的条目.有人会帮我在R中暗示这个吗?重点是,重复的colnames,可能没有重复的entires.
我想安装 MKL 模块,我使用pip install MKL,它打印出 mkl 安装成功,但是一旦我想从 python 加载/导入它,我\xe2\x80\x99ve 就会收到此错误:
>>> import mkl\nTraceback (most recent call last):\n File "<stdin>", line 1, in <module>\nImportError: No module named mkl\nRun Code Online (Sandbox Code Playgroud)\n\n知道会出现什么问题吗?
\n在我的一段代码中,我需要根据我拥有的二进制矩阵选择矩阵的某些列,并将其存储在列表中,但我面临以下问题.有人知道这是什么问题吗?这是我的矩阵和代码:
> data
A B C D
[1,] 1 6 11 16
[2,] 2 7 12 17
[3,] 3 8 13 18
[4,] 4 9 14 19
[5,] 5 10 15 20
> select<-c(1,0,1,0)
> p<-data[,select, drop=FALSE]
> p
A A
[1,] 1 1
[2,] 2 2
[3,] 3 3
[4,] 4 4
[5,] 5 5
Run Code Online (Sandbox Code Playgroud)
我的预期输出是:
> p
A C
[1,] 1 11
[2,] 2 12
[3,] 3 13
[4,] 4 14
[5,] 5 15
Run Code Online (Sandbox Code Playgroud) 我有名为name的变量,我想将它设置为我的矩阵的列名,但在此之前,我需要编辑名为name的变量中的名称
>name
[722] "TCGA-OL-A66N-01A-12R-A31S-13.isoform.quantification.txt"
[723] "TCGA-OL-A66O-01A-11R-A31S-13.isoform.quantification.txt"
[724] "TCGA-OL-A66P-01A-11R-A31S-13.isoform.quantification.txt"
Run Code Online (Sandbox Code Playgroud)
我想在第四个之前保留字母 -
预期产出:
>name
[722] "TCGA-OL-A66N-01A"
[723] "TCGA-OL-A66O-01A"
[724] "TCGA-OL-A66P-01A"
Run Code Online (Sandbox Code Playgroud)
有人会帮我在R中实现这个吗?
我有很大的列表,但是一些元素(位置)是NULL,在那里没有任何意义.我想只提取我的列表中的一部分,这是非空的.这是我的努力,但我遇到了错误:
ind<-sapply(mylist, function() which(x)!=NULL)
list<-mylist[ind]
#Error in which(x) : argument to 'which' is not logical
Run Code Online (Sandbox Code Playgroud)
有人会帮我实现吗?
我有矩阵,我想写一个函数,得到矩阵的元素并返回矩阵内的数字坐标.有人可以提出如何实施它的想法吗?
> A
[,1] [,2]
[1,] 10 20
[2,] 21 17
[3,] 13 25
[4,] 21 11
[5,] 31 24
Run Code Online (Sandbox Code Playgroud)
例如
MyFunction的(11)
> 11
> row 3, col 1
Run Code Online (Sandbox Code Playgroud) 我在R中使用glment包进行回归.我使用了交叉验证cv.fit<-cv.glmnet(x,y,...),并且我使用了最佳lambda cvfit$lambda.min.但我想得到MSE该lambda 的相应(均方误差).有人会帮我搞定吗?
我在 LaTeX 中的参考样式有问题。我用:
\usepackage[backend=bibtex,style=authoryear]{biblatex} %
Run Code Online (Sandbox Code Playgroud)
但是当我查看参考文献时,文本不在括号内。例如:
,在Roy 等人中进行了评论 。2010年
应该
, 回顾 ( Roy et al. 2010 )